Docsity
Docsity

Prepara i tuoi esami
Prepara i tuoi esami

Studia grazie alle numerose risorse presenti su Docsity


Ottieni i punti per scaricare
Ottieni i punti per scaricare

Guadagna punti aiutando altri studenti oppure acquistali con un piano Premium


Guide e consigli
Guide e consigli


Esercizi di Programmazione in C: Array, Cicli e Variabili, Esercizi di Informatica Industriale

Una serie di esercizi di programmazione in linguaggio c, focalizzati sull'utilizzo di array, cicli e variabili. Gli esercizi sono progettati per aiutare gli studenti a consolidare le proprie competenze nella manipolazione di dati e nel controllo del flusso di esecuzione dei programmi. ogni esercizio richiede di scrivere un programma c che esegua un compito specifico, permettendo di mettere in pratica concetti fondamentali della programmazione strutturata. La risoluzione degli esercizi favorisce la comprensione di concetti chiave come l'iterazione, la gestione degli array e l'assegnazione di valori alle variabili.

Tipologia: Esercizi

2023/2024

Caricato il 29/04/2025

stefano-buiaroni
stefano-buiaroni 🇮🇹

4 documenti

1 / 5

Toggle sidebar

Questa pagina non è visibile nell’anteprima

Non perderti parti importanti!

bg1
1)
#include <stdio.h>
int main()
{
int x[5]={2,1,4,0,3}, y=2, z=0;
int i;
for(i=0;x[i];i++)
z += x[i];
y = i + 2*y + 3*z;
printf("y=%d\n\n", y);
return 0;
}
pf3
pf4
pf5

Anteprima parziale del testo

Scarica Esercizi di Programmazione in C: Array, Cicli e Variabili e più Esercizi in PDF di Informatica Industriale solo su Docsity!

#include <stdio.h> int main() { int x[5]={2,1,4,0,3}, y=2, z=0; int i; for(i=0;x[i];i++) z += x[i]; y = i + 2y + 3z; printf("y=%d\n\n", y); return 0;

#include <stdio.h> int main() { int x[5]={1,4,2,3,5}, y=0, z=0; int i; for(i=0; z<10; i++) z += x[i]; y = i + 2z + 3y; printf("y=%d\n\n", y); return 0;

#include <stdio.h> int main() { int x[5]={1,2,1,0,5}, y=1, z=0; int i; for( i=0;x[i]; ) z += x[i++]; y = 2i + y + 3z; printf("y=%d, i=%d \n\n", y,i); return 0;

#include <stdio.h> int main() { char s[7]; int i,j; for(i=0;i<3;i++) s[i]='a'; s[i]='\0'; for(j=i+1;j<6;j++) s[j]='b'; s[j]='\0'; printf("s=%s\n\n", s); return 0;